Chemical composition of Russian-standard AKM aluminum alloy (GOST 1131-76)
| Chemical Element | Content Range (%) |
| Aluminum (Al) | 90.6 – 97.0 |
| Copper (Cu) | 1.2 – 2.6 |
| Silicon (Si) | 0.8 – 2.2 |
| Magnesium (Mg) | 0.8 – 1.4 |
| Manganese (Mn) | 0.2 – 0.8 |
| Iron (Fe) | ≤ 1.0 |
| Zinc (Zn) | ≤ 1.0 |
| Chromium (Cr) | ≤ 0.2 |
| Titanium (Ti) | ≤ 0.2 |
| Nickel (Ni) | ≤ 0.1 |
Mechanical properties of Russian-standard AKM aluminum alloy (GOST 21631-76)
| O temper | T6 temper | |
| Thickness | 1–10.5 mm | 1–10.5 mm |
| Tensile strength | ≤245 | ≥315 |
| Elongation | ≥10 | ≥10 |
| Condition description | Annealed condition | Quenched and aged condition |

1. Can AKM aluminum alloy be directly substituted with 2024, 2014, or 6061?
Direct substitution is not recommended. AKM is a wrought aluminum alloy under the Russian GOST system and does not have a direct international equivalent. Substitution should be evaluated comprehensively based on GOST standards, drawings, temper, mechanical properties, and intended application.
